more 2010 changes: added 2010 support to main.cs, and updated VStools.exe

Sun, 17 Jul 2011 08:56:00 -0700

author
Tank@Tank_PC.ftrdhcpuser.net
date
Sun, 17 Jul 2011 08:56:00 -0700
changeset 1637
a8be50d2825c
parent 1636
893faacf26ea
child 1638
bd909582d0bf

more 2010 changes: added 2010 support to main.cs, and updated VStools.exe

indra/cmake/00-Common.cmake file | annotate | diff | revisions
indra/tools/vstool/VSTool.exe file | annotate | diff | revisions
indra/tools/vstool/main.cs file | annotate | diff | revisions
     1.1 --- a/indra/cmake/00-Common.cmake	Sat Jul 16 20:56:49 2011 -0700
     1.2 +++ b/indra/cmake/00-Common.cmake	Sun Jul 17 08:56:00 2011 -0700
     1.3 @@ -75,6 +75,7 @@
     1.4        /Zc:forScope
     1.5        /nologo
     1.6        /Oy-
     1.7 +	  /Zc:wchar_t- #wchar_t is now on by default in VS2010. Force it to be disabled.
     1.8        )
     1.9       
    1.10    if(MSVC80 OR MSVC90 OR MSVC10)
     2.1 Binary file indra/tools/vstool/VSTool.exe has changed
     3.1 --- a/indra/tools/vstool/main.cs	Sat Jul 16 20:56:49 2011 -0700
     3.2 +++ b/indra/tools/vstool/main.cs	Sun Jul 17 08:56:00 2011 -0700
     3.3 @@ -550,6 +550,10 @@
     3.4                      case "10.00":
     3.5                          version = "VC90";
     3.6                          break;
     3.7 +
     3.8 +                    case "11.00":
     3.9 +                        version = "VC100";
    3.10 +                        break;
    3.11                      default:
    3.12                          throw new ApplicationException("Unknown .sln version: " + format);
    3.13                  }
    3.14 @@ -585,6 +589,10 @@
    3.15                  case "VC90":
    3.16                      progid = "VisualStudio.DTE.9.0";
    3.17                      break;
    3.18 +
    3.19 +                case "VC100":
    3.20 +                    progid = "VisualStudio.DTE.10.0";
    3.21 +                    break;
    3.22                  default:
    3.23                      throw new ApplicationException("Can't handle VS version: " + version);
    3.24              }

mercurial